Over the last 30 years, Professor David P. Landau's trailblazing research achievements and influential leadership have helped establish computer sim- ulation as a powerful and incisive mode of scientific investigation, now on a par in the physical sciences with experimental and theoretical research.

This year, we were very pleased to organize a special one-day symposium honor- ing the 60th birthday of our distinguished colleague and friend.

This event was held in conjunction with and immediately following the annual computer simulations workshop that Professor Landau founded 14 years ago.

Many of the papers presented at this honorary symposium are integrated into this pro- ceedings volume, and the accompanying photograph of participants serves to commemorate this very special event.

This volume contains both invited papers and contributed presentations on problems in both classical and quantum condensed matter physics.

We hope that each reader will benefit from specialized results as well as profit from exposure to new algorithms, methods of analysis, and conceptual devel- opments.
